Installing a new laundry machine can seem daunting, but with the right steps, you can connect it to your existing plumbing system efficiently. Proper connection ensures your machine functions correctly and prevents water leaks or damage.
Tools and Materials Needed
- Adjustable wrench
- Hose fittings and clamps
- Drain hose
- Water supply hoses
- Plumber’s tape
- Bucket or towel for spills
Preparation Before Installation
Ensure the power is turned off to the existing plumbing and electrical outlets. Clear the area where the new machine will be installed. Check the new laundry machine’s specifications to confirm compatibility with your plumbing and electrical systems.
Connecting the Water Supply
Locate the hot and cold water supply valves. Attach the corresponding hoses from the laundry machine to these valves, tightening them securely with an adjustable wrench. Use plumber’s tape on threaded connections to prevent leaks. Make sure the hoses are not kinked or twisted.
Securing the Drain Hose
Insert the drain hose into the drain pipe or standpipe. Secure it with a clamp if necessary to prevent slipping. Ensure the drain hose is positioned at the correct height—typically between 18 and 30 inches from the floor—to allow proper drainage.
Final Checks and Testing
Double-check all connections for tightness and security. Turn on the water supply valves and observe for any leaks. Plug in the machine and run a short cycle to ensure water flows correctly and the drain functions properly. Address any leaks immediately by tightening connections or replacing faulty hoses.
